Tulln an der Donau

Tulln an der Donau is a town in the Austrian state of Lower Austria, and the seat of the Tulln district. Because of its abundance of parks and other green spaces, Tulln is often referred to as Blumenstadt, meaning city of flowers. While the town is surrounded by the Tullnerfeld flatland, almost all of its built-up area is located on the southern bank of the Danube. Several important trade fairs, including camping equipment and boat shows, take place in the town. The ship Regentag by Friedensreich Hundertwasser is riding at anchor by the Danube as a part of a modern art museum here since 2004. Aubad is a well known lake in Tulln with many visitors and tourists during spring and summer time.

This city's ancient roots date back to the Roman times, it may be modern now, but the historic charm remains.
